Of all the actresses



How was she not cast for a Japanese cyber punk adaptation. This one looks to fail to capture the essence of the original anime and the philosophy of what separates the human spirit from the vessel.

The part in the original anime that really made me think was when Batou and Motoko were having a beer questioning their synthetic bodies.

I can understand why people would question why Scarlet was cast as the main character to a certain degree. But, by attaching a name like hers to the movie was probably the only way to get funding for it. If it didn't have her or someone with as much box office draw it wouldn't get made at all. I say just be happy that it's at least getting made.
